The cheapest way to get from Doubleview to Murdoch is to drive which costs $4 - $7 and takes 22 min.
The fastest way to get from Doubleview to Murdoch is to taxi which takes 22 min and costs $65 - $80.
The distance between Doubleview and Murdoch is 27 km. The road distance is 25.4 km.
The best way to get from Doubleview to Murdoch without a car is to bus and train which takes 53 min and costs $6 - $10.
It takes approximately 53 min to get from Doubleview to Murdoch,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Doubleview to Murdoch is 25 km. It takes approximately 22 min to drive from Doubleview to Murdoch.

There is no direct connection from Doubleview to Murdoch. However, you can take the bus to Stirling Stn Stand A - Cat Id 1, walk to Stirling Stn Platform 1, take the train to Perth Underground Stn Platform 2, then take the train to Murdoch Stn Platform 2.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Scarborough Beach Rd Herbert Street Cat Id 27 to Murdoch Stn Platform 2 via Perth Busport Zone B and Perth Underground Stn Platform 2 in around 56 min.
